I have a Problem with VMWare Player 15.5.2 on my Ubuntu 19.10 PC.
When I start the Virtual Machine it loads for about a half second, displays error for a very short time and the program closes.

The error message says:
Power on failure messages: This host supports AMD-V, but AMD-V is disabled.
AMD-V might be disabled if it has been disabled in the BIOS/firmware settings or the host has not been power-cycled since changing this setting.
(1) Verify that the BIOS/firmware settings enable AMD-V.
(2) Power-cycle the host if this BIOS/firmware setting has been changed.
(3) Power-cycle the host if you have not done so since installing VMware Player.
(4) Update the host's BIOS/firmware to the latest version.
Double-check your host's BIOS/firmware setup to see if AMD-V is enabled there. If it is already enabled, follow all the other steps above and see if it resolves the problem.
